Definition for Laryngitis
From Biology Forums Dictionary
Laryngitis is the inflammation of the larynx, also called the voice box. The larynx is in the throat just above the windpipe. When the vocal cords of the larynx become inflamed, the voice may get raspy, hoarse, or lower in pitch.
